Understand Your Audience

The first step in writing a compelling PPC ad headline is to understand your audience. Who are you trying to reach? What are their pain points? What solutions are they looking for? Once you have a clear understanding of your target audience, you can tailor your headlines to appeal to their interests and needs.

Research Your Keywords

Your PPC ad headline should contain the keywords that your potential customers are searching for. Use tools like Google AdWords Keyword Planner to research the keywords that are relevant to your business. Incorporate those keywords into your headline in a natural and compelling way. Don't stuff your headline with keywords, as this can hurt your ad's quality score and reduce its effectiveness.

Create a Sense of Urgency

One way to create a sense of urgency in your PPC ad headline is to use time-limited offers. For example, "Limited Time Offer: Save 50% Today" is much more compelling than "Buy Now." Creating a sense of urgency can encourage potential customers to take action and click on your ad.

Use Numbers and Statistics

Incorporating numbers and statistics into your PPC ad headline can add credibility and make your ad stand out. For example, "95% Satisfaction Rating" or "Over 10,000 Satisfied Customers" can be effective in capturing attention and driving clicks.

Test, Test, Test

The final step in writing compelling PPC ad headlines is to test them. Create multiple versions of your ad with different headlines and test them to see which ones perform the best. Try A/B testing to compare the effectiveness of different headlines. Keep testing and refining your headlines until you find the most effective one.
